W10 ERD is a 2012 Nissan 370 Z in White with a 3,697c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 85.7%.
Across all 2012 Nissan 370 Z models, the average MOT pass rate is 87.9% with a typical mileage of 39,281 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Nissan 370 Z f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 365 recorded failures. If you're considering buying W10 ERD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Nissan 370 Z typically stays on UK roads for around 17 years. At 14 years old, this Nissan 370 Z is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
